When is Galahad vs Wood?
Kid Galahad could face the challenge of Leigh Wood in Autumn/Fall 2023 in the United Kingdom.
The fight would be contested over 12 rounds in the Featherweight division, which means the weight limit would be 126 pounds (9 stone or 57.1 KG).
Galahad vs Wood stats
Kid Galahad would step into the ring with a record of 28 wins, 3 loses and 0 draws, 17 of those wins coming by the way of knock out.
Leigh Wood would make his way to the ring with a record of 26 wins, 2 loses and 0 draws, with 16 of those wins by knock out.
The stats suggest Wood would have a slight advantage in power over Galahad, with a 62% knock out percentage over Galahad's 61%.
Kid Galahad is the younger man by 2 years, at 32 years old.
Both Kid Galahad & Leigh Wood fight out of an orthodox stance.
Galahad is currently the more experienced professional fighter, having had 3 more fights, and made his debut in 2009, 2 years and 1 month earlier than Wood, whose first professional fight was in 2011. He has fought 56 more professional rounds, 200 to Wood's 144.
Leigh Wood is currently ranked number 6 by the RING in the 126lb division.
Galahad vs Wood form
Kid Galahad has stopped 2 of his last 5 opponents.
In his last fight, he lost to Maxi Hughes on 24th September 2022 by majority decision in their 12 round contest at Nottingham Arena, Nottingham, United Kingdom.
Previous to that, he had been beaten by Kiko Martinez on 13th November 2021 by technical knockout in the 6th round in their IBF World Featherweight championship fight at Sheffield Arena, Yorkshire.
Going into that contest, he had beat Jazza Dickens on 7th August 2021 by technical knockout in the 11th round in their IBF World Featherweight championship fight at Matchroom Fight Camp, Essex.
Before that, he had won against Claudio Marrero on 8th February 2020 by technical knockout in the 8th round at Sheffield Arena, Sheffield.
He had lost to Josh Warrington on 15th June 2019 by majority decision in their IBF World Featherweight championship fight at First Direct Arena, Leeds.
Leigh Wood has stopped 4 of his last 5 opponents.
In his last fight, he beat Michael Conlan on 12th March 2022 by technical knockout in the 12th round in their WBA World Featherweight championship fight at Motorpoint Arena, Nottingham, United Kingdom.
Previous to that, he had beat Can Xu on 31st July 2021 by technical knockout in the 12th round in their WBA World Featherweight championship fight at Matchroom Fight Camp, Essex.
Going into that contest, he had defeated Reece Mould on 13th February 2021 by technical knockout in the 9th round in their BBBOC British Featherweight championship fight at Wembley (SSE) Arena, London.
Before that, he had been beaten by Jazza Dickens on 21st February 2020 by majority decision in their CBC Commonwealth Featherweight championship fight at York Hall, London.
He had won against David Oliver Joyce on 4th October 2019 by technical knockout in the 9th round at York Hall, London.
